Minutes:

The Combined Authority considered a report of the Director, Policy Strategy and Communications on Brexit.

 

Members discussed the organisational preparation being undertaken by the West Yorkshire Combined Authority (Combined Authority) and the Leeds City Region Local Enterprise Partnership (LEP) as the UK prepares to leave the European Union.  The Combined Authority’s business support actions were highlighted in the submitted report and it was noted that these were available to all companies, both urban and rural.  The importance of establishing communication with those small businesses who had not yet engaged was stressed and, because of the fluctuating situation, Members asked that they be kept informed of any changes.  A report would be brought to the next meeting.

 

The criteria for a proposed new Leeds City Region Brexit Business Support Scheme  was agreed. The approach and scheme had been endorsed by the LEP Board on 25 September 2019 and a copy of the criteria was attached at Appendix 2.  The scheme has been designed to provide SMEs with advice and guidance with issues directly related to Brexit.
